The start of a new season with new characters

The seventh story of "Manbok's Rice Cake Shop," which has set a new record for domestic original fairy tale series by surpassing 1 million copies in cumulative sales (for the entire series) in the first half of 2022, "Lang Lang Brothers Rice Cake Shop," has been published by Biryongso.
From the first volume, 『Manbok's Rice Cake Shop』, which granted the wish of 'Manbok', the first customer to visit the rice cake shop, to the sixth volume, 『Dungsil's Rice Cake Shop』, which granted the earnest wish of the pet cat and Dungsil, the rice cake shop has gone through big and small changes.
As the human-turned-Kkorangji begins making rice cakes in the basement of the rice cake shop, the magical space of the 'rice cake shop' expands once more, and the story of the children, each with their own worries, and Kkorangji watching them and working hard to make the rice cakes they wish for, becomes even more fun.


This new 7th volume, “The Lang Lang Brothers’ Rice Cake Shop,” is a story that once again opens the “Manbok’s Rice Cake Shop” series with energy.
Samshin Halmoni, who was watching Kkorangji struggle to make the wish rice cake by herself, sends a special hand to help Kkorangji.
The one who knocks on the rice cake shop door in the middle of the night with a letter from Samshin Halmoni is none other than Wangguri, a frog who has just woken up from hibernation! Wangguri's appearance as a reliable sidekick to Kkorangji adds an exciting element of adventure to the rice cake shop story.
The Lang Lang brothers, who are identical twins but have very different personalities, face misunderstandings and conflicts, and an extraordinary 'wish rice cake' that will resolve them and lead to unsettling events.

◆ Tell me the secret to helping the Lang Lang brothers, twins who are so different!
When you eat injeolmi, you acknowledge each other
They say that eating songpyeon makes you speak honestly?


The Lang Lang brothers are twins born one minute apart.
They may look the same, but their personalities are polar opposites! The older brother, Woorang, is fearless and keeps causing all sorts of trouble at school, while the younger sister, Arang, is so timid that she overthinks even the smallest things and worries about them.
With such different personalities, it's perhaps natural that they don't understand each other.
The Lang Lang brothers, who are in the same class at school but have accumulated misunderstandings and conflicts, decide not to even know each other.
Korangji, who was watching the scene, opens the 'secret book' on making rice cakes.
But this time, they have to make two pieces of rice cake each, and it is not easy for two brothers who do not get along to visit the rice cake shop together.
Moreover, the secret recipe book contains a warning: “If the owner of the wishing rice cake is not found by 12 o’clock, it will disappear like smoke.”
Will the Lang Lang brothers be able to reconcile, as their mother hoped, after eating the rice cakes Kkorangji painstakingly made? The sympathetic story of twin brothers' struggles and conflicts intertwines with uncontrollable events, creating a thrilling tension.


◆ In the middle of the night, someone knocked on the door of the rice cake shop!
“Is this the rice cake shop run by Brother Kkorangji?”
“I came here because I needed help.”


Knock, knock, knock, someone knocks on the door in the middle of the night, and Korra carefully opens the door.
In front of the door stands a frog covered in mud, holding a yellowed leaf.
'Wangguri' reads a letter from Samshin Halmoni asking her to help Kkorangji, who runs a rice cake shop, and comes to the rice cake shop.
Although the tail is a little suspicious, he decides to believe the affection he feels from the sticky, squeaky hands.
However, since Wangguri has only just woken up from hibernation, he often nods off and his memory is not very good.
Arang and Urang, who always make rice cakes for their brothers, but never visit the rice cake shop…
Finally, Wangguri shakes off his sleepiness and sets out to deliver rice cakes for his brothers.
The introduction of a new character who sets out to help Kkorangji adds another layer of fun to the story and makes us look forward to what's to come.
Artist Kim Yi-rang's drawings, which capture the character of Wangguri in detail in each scene, add humor and vitality to the rich taste of the text as you read it.
